Easily Change Email Addresses in AutoPilots

Do you use an Action Plan to create AutoPilots?  And, does the Action Plan Item include, say, an Office Manager that has changed?  Sometimes you’ll have AutoPilots with the old email address and you need to replace it with a new one.  Instead of trying to remember which AutoPilots may be going to the wrong email address you can now use a handy ReloSpec feature to do it for you!

In the Settings page there is a new link: ‘Search/Replace Email Addresses in Tasks’.  Click the link and you’ll be able to enter the old address and the new address and let ReloSpec find and update each occurrence.  This works for the following:

  • Task Activity = AutoPilot
  • Task is not yet Complete
  • Searches the To:, CC: and the BCC: field
  • Works if there are multiple email addresses entered in any of the 3 fields (To:, CC: and the BCC:)

You won’t use this feature every day, but it will be a handy thing to have when you need it!

Agent Performance Review and Scorecard Reports Enhanced

Recently ReloSpec began inserting notes into Agent Notes table.  Whenever an agent is assigned using the ‘Lookup from Agents table’ link, or whenever the agent accepts or rejects one of the AutoAssign form requests or the agent is replaced by another agent a note is added for that particular agent in the Agents table.

You may view the Notes by clicking the AGENTS link on the left side of the Client List page, select an agent and scroll to the bottom of the page.  You may edit the notes by clicking the EDIT NOTES button at the bottom of the Notes grid.

Now the Agent Notes (not the Notes for referrals) are included when you view/print the ‘Scorecard – Agent’ report.  This handy report displays the referrals assigned to the agent grouped by Referral Status, the difference between the BMA and the Sale Price, other details, and now includes the notes for the agent.

In addition the ‘Scorecard – Agent Performance Review’ report has been greatly enhanced.  This report displays only the totals for a large number of categories such as Total Incoming Buyers, Total Incoming Sellers, AGRs, whether or not the agent used the “Preferred Mortgage Company” or not, the “Other Mortgage Company” used when they didn’t use the preferred and other details.  It now includes the Goals for the agent listed next to the results, and the Agent Notes have been added as well.

If you’re not already familiar with the ‘Scorecard – Agent’ and the ‘Scorecard – Agent Performance Review’ reports, check them out today.  They will be very useful the next time you need to review an individual agent’s performance.

New Agent Table Update Button in Settings

A few weeks ago we added new fields to the Agents table that contain the entries found in the Agent Languages, Agent Training and the Agent Areas Worked tables.  This makes is simple to search for the correct agent based on those items, plus Notes and many other fields.  The reaction has been great because those same search features were extended to the ‘Lookup from Agents table’ link in the Client List page!

For those ReloSpec users who were already using the Languages, Training and Areas tables, the issue became how to get the information from those tables into the new fields.  For the SEARCH feature to work the information from the various tables must be entered into the corresponding Agent table field.  That is done manually each time you select an agent in the Agents page, click one of the buttons for Languages, Training or Areas and click the ‘Return to Agents’ button.

But, what if you have multiple settings for many agents?  The solution is now available!  From the Main Menu, click Settings then click the ‘Update Agents Areas, Languages and Training’ button near the bottom of the page.  A new page will open.  Click the BEGIN button and ReloSpec will automatically update all 3 fields for Languages, Training and Areas Worked for all your Agents!  This utility only needs to be run one time for each database, but if someone runs it multiple times it won’t matter.

Once the new utility has been run all your agents will have the fields updated and you may easily search for the right agent based on a wide variety of settings including Languages, Training, Areas Worked as well as by Office, Notes and other settings.

Finding the Right Agent Just Got Much Easier

Need to find an agent who works in a certain area, speaks a certain language and has the proper training?  It is now much easier to find just the right person!

ReloSpec has always had the ability to track Areas Worked, Languages and Training for individual agents.  The problem has been searching across the various tables of agent information.  Now, ReloSpec stores the data in new fields in the Agents table and allows you to search across all the fields while in the ‘Lookup from Agents table’ link!

In the AGENTS page you still have the buttons to edit any of the 3 tables (Areas Worked, Languages and Training).  The difference is that now when you click the ‘Return to Agents’ button an alphabetic list of the contents is entered into the proper read-only field in the Agents table.  This solves two problems we have had in the past; the ability to easily edit the contents of the field and the ability to quickly search across the various tables to find the correct agent.

Each time you click ‘View Languages’ you can edit the languages the agent speaks.  When you click the ‘Return to Agents’ button the languages you have chosen are entered into the corresponding Agents table field.  The same process applies to the ‘View Training’ and ‘View Areas Served’ buttons on the AGENTS page.

After you have selected an agent in the AGENTS page grid, look just below the grid to view the Areas Served, Languages and the Training for that agent.

And, the same search capabilities have been added to the ‘Lookup from Agents table’ link in the Client List page.  So now when you need to lookup the correct agent you can search across all the fields and tables for all agents!  You can even combine multiple items within a search field.  Say you need someone that works in either “Bellevue” or in “Papillion”.  Just enter “Bellevue or Papillion” in the Areas Worked field and it will find agents who work in either place.  You may also use the word “and” in the same field so you could enter, for example, “Bellevue and Papillion” and it would find the agent (or agents) who works in both.

These new features are in your ReloSpec database today.  For those who have already been using the Areas Worked, Languages and Training tables all the data is still there.  As of today however, getting the records from the 3 tables into the new Agents table fields is done for each agent individually which is a tedious process.  Within the next few days watch for a new button to be added to the SETTINGS page that will perform that function for you for all agents.

If you’re just getting started with the Areas Worked, Languages and Training tables, start by going to the SETTINGS page, click the button for ‘Agents: Areas Worked’ and enter the various work areas for your area.  This will create the list of areas to be used while in the Agents table.  The same goes for ‘Agents: Languages Spoken’ and ‘Agents: Training Classes’, also found in the SETTINGS page.

New Form: AutoAssign7

Do you need to send an assignment to the agent and show the Referral Fee 1 Percent and the amount of increase for the agent?  Use the AutoAssign7 form to do this.

Let’s say you want to show the agent that the Referral Fee Percent is 30% and there will be an increase of $100 up-charged to the agent.  Enter “.30” in the Referral Fee 1 Percent field in the Closing Page and enter “100” in the Referral Fee 3 Amount field.  When you open/send the AutoAssign7 form they will be formatted properly and display as “30% plus $100”.

There are many versions of the AutoAssign forms.  Open the FORMS page, click the ‘All Forms’ radio button and review to see which are best for your needs.

Is Your Contact’s W-9 On File?

When it is important to know whether or not you have a Contact’s W-9 form on file, you may now track that in the Contacts table.  From the Client List page click the CONTACTS link on the left side of the page.  Browse to the record you want and click the pencil to edit.  There is now a YES/NO field labeled “W-9 on file?” where you may enter the setting.

What is nice is that when you select that record in the Client List page by using the ‘Lookup by Firm Name’ link the W-9 setting is also inserted into the referral record.  So, when you click the CLOSING INFO link you’ll see in the upper-right of the page whether or not you already have the W-9 for that Contact.

As a bonus, for those of you using the Images option, you may upload a copy of the W-9 and store it with the images for that Contact.  You’ll always have a copy of the W-9 whenever you need to reference it!

ReloSpec FORMS and Favorite Forms

It is now much easier to add a FORM to your list of ‘Favorites’.  As you know when you click the FORMS link on the Client List page the Forms page is opened and the ‘Favorites’ radio button is selected at the top of the page.  In the past the only way to add a form to the list of ‘Favorites’ was to close the page, return to the Main Menu, click Settings, Favorite Forms then add the one(s) you wanted.

Now, to add a form to the list of Favorites, click the ‘All Forms’ radio button and click the green ‘Add to Favorites’ button in the right column.  That form is instantly added to your list.  Quick and easy!
